How they compare
Russian Federation currently reports 78.88 years against 78.76 years in Barbados, a difference of 0.12 years.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 65 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Russian Federation ahead.
Barbados ranks 105th and Russian Federation ranks 103rd of 218 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Barbados averaged higher in 5 and Russian Federation in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Barbados | Russian Federation |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 68.27 years | 72.77 years | 4.51 years | Russian Federation |
| 1970s | 71.66 years | 73.39 years | 1.73 years | Russian Federation |
| 1980s | 75 years | 73.68 years | 1.32 years | Barbados |
| 1990s | 76.5 years | 72.53 years | 3.97 years | Barbados |
| 2000s | 77.25 years | 72.94 years | 4.31 years | Barbados |
| 2010s | 78.09 years | 76.65 years | 1.44 years | Barbados |
| 2020s | 78.6 years | 77.26 years | 1.34 years | Barbados |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Life expectancy at birth indicates the number of years a newborn infant would live if prevailing patterns of mortality at the time of its birth were to stay the same throughout its life.
